    Narcos: Mexico

    Finished the latest season, was pretty good.

    What bits I have checked online, seems to be reasonably close to the truth.

    Looks nicely set up for another season, which I guess promises to be as brutal if not more than previously.

    :::

    With Felix's federation no longer, all the Cartels vying for thier place atop the tree...

    Although how the federation came apart appears slightly different in reality vs how it was portrayed in that it was Felix who initiated it after his arrest as opposed to the Plazas all pulling out, although this appears to be from Felix's memoirs, so who knows?

    Also a bit surprising that he died in prison of ill-health given that he supposedly tipped off the US officials of 20 tons (>$7 billion) in cocaine in California that belonged to the Colombians in order to give him the power to take control back from them.
